Stabilization by the discrete observations feedback control and intermittent control
Abstract
The stabilization of (partial) differential equations by (stochastic) feedback control based on discrete-time state observations and intermittent control is considered in this paper. It is the first time to obtain the stabilization of differential equations with nonlocal delays based on discrete-time state observations and obtain the uniform bound for nonlinear differential equations. Some examples are given to illustrate our results.
